Course content
In Level 4, you learn how pronouns work inside complete conversations. Rather than memorizing grammar rules, you practice using them while talking about real situations.
By the end of this level, you will have practiced:
- using indirect object pronouns such as me, te, le, nos and les;
- using direct object pronouns such as lo, la, los and las;
- combining two pronouns in the same sentence;
- using reflexive verbs more naturally in conversation;
- understanding and using common accidental expressions such as se me olvidó and se me cayó;
- using the impersonal se in everyday situations;
- continuing to compare preterite and imperfect in longer conversations;
- describing situations with more detail and greater fluency.
